Defining a core configuration for human centromeres during mitosis

2023-05-12

Abstract excerpt

The biorientation of sister chromatids on the mitotic spindle, essential for accurate sister chromatid segregation, relies on critical centromere components including cohesin, the centromere-specific H3 variant CENP-A, and centromeric DNA.
